TINTIN IN AMERICA AT PREBBLETON


One of New Zealand’s fastest pacers, Tintin In America, is to stand at Nevele R Stud this coming breeding season.

The recently retired pacer forged an outstanding record over three seasons of racing, winning at Group One level at two, three and four years of age. The 6yo son of McArdle won five Group One races in total, including two Harness Jewels’ and an Australasian 3YO Breeders Crown Final.Tintin_Messenger_114846

 

His other Group One victories came in the NZ Sires Stakes 2YO Series Final and the NZ Messenger Championship. All up the former NZ 4YO Pacing Entire of the Year won 16 of his lifetime starts and earned $934,305 in stakes-money.

Tintin In America displayed devastating speed throughout his career, setting four NZ records – two of which still stand; those being the 2YO 1950m – 2:20.5 (MR 1:55.9) and the all-comers 2700m – 3:15.8 (MR 1:56.6).

 

His first Harness Jewels win as a 3yo also saw him establish a new national record for male pacers of 1:53.2. On another memorable occasion at Cambridge Raceway, early in his 4yo career, he amazed onlookers with a freakish performance off a 30m handicap, unleashing one of the fastest final 200m sectionals ever witnessed at the track to pick up his rivals in the blink of an eye and win going away.

 

Not surprisingly his trainer Geoff Small rated him as one of the fastest horses that he had ever trained.

Tintin In America ran a superb second as a 4yo to Monkey King in the 2010 Auckland Cup.

He finished his racing career with a flourish, winning at Group level in his last three starts; first defeating boom Aussie raider Bonavista Bay in the Group 1 NZ Messenger Championship, then taking out the Group 3 4YO Kumeu Stakes before ending his 4yo season, and ultimately his career, with victory in the Group 1 Harness Jewels Emerald.

Tintin In America was voted the North Island’s best male age-group pacer as a 2 and 3yo before being crowned the North Island Pacer of the Year as a 4yo in 2010.

Heis the first foal of the four-win In The Pocket mare Zenterfold, whose first three foals are all winners and include a former NZ 2yo record holder in Zenstar (p2, 1:55.8) and the Group 1 placed filly The Blue Lotus. This is also the same maternal family as talented open class pacer Zenad.

Nevele R Stud has indicated Tintin In America has completed fertility tests with excellent results and will stand the 2011-12 season at a fee of $2,250 plus GST and AU$2,475 incl GST.
